Car Rental and the Coronavirus Pandemic: A Global Check-In
This webinar can now be accessed on demand. It convened subject matter experts from across the globe to discuss the disruption due to the coronavirus pandemic.

On March 31, Auto Rental News hosted an hour-and-a-half webinar titled “Car Rental and the Coronavirus Pandemic: A Global Check In” that brought perspective on how the industry is dealing with the coronavirus or COVID-19 pandemic across the globe.
Speakers from car rental companies and subject matter experts from China, U.K., Brazil, Saudi Arabia/U.A.E., New Zealand, Mexico, and the U.S. discussed present conditions in the markets they serve, how the industry is meeting these challenges, and the road ahead.
Key Takeaways:
Analysis of disbursement of U.S. government loans and grants available to car rental
Pricing strategies based on unprecedented drops in volume and demand
General strategy suggestions based on current conditions
An analysis of car rental in China post pandemic peak
Market updates from around the world, including U.K./Europe, New Zealand, Mexico, Saudi Arabia/U.A.E., and Brazil
